Recognizing the Early Signs of Finger Infection
Finger infections can sneak up quickly after a minor cut, scrape, or puncture wound. Knowing how to spot early symptoms is crucial to prevent complications. The first indicator is often redness spreading around the injury site. This redness usually develops within hours to a day after the trauma and signals that your immune system is responding to invading bacteria.
Swelling typically follows redness and can cause your finger to feel tight or puffy. This happens as fluid accumulates in the tissues during inflammation. You might notice that your finger looks visibly larger than usual or feels stiff when you try to move it.
Pain is another hallmark of infection. It often starts as mild tenderness but can escalate into throbbing or sharp discomfort, especially when pressure is applied or when moving the finger. The pain usually worsens over time if untreated.
Warmth around the affected area indicates increased blood flow due to inflammation. Running your unaffected hand over the infected finger can help you detect this subtle heat difference.
Sometimes, pus or other discharge appears at the wound site. Pus is a thick fluid made up of dead white blood cells, bacteria, and tissue debris. Its presence almost always means an active infection requiring medical attention.
Lastly, systemic symptoms like fever or chills may develop if the infection spreads beyond the local area. These signs suggest your body is fighting a more serious infection and should never be ignored.
The Most Common Causes Behind Finger Infections
Finger infections often arise from simple everyday injuries that break the skin barrier. Cuts from knives, paper cuts, splinters, animal bites, or even nail biting can introduce bacteria deep into tissue.
Staphylococcus aureus and Streptococcus species are among the most frequent bacterial culprits. These germs live harmlessly on skin but become dangerous when they enter wounds.
Another common cause is paronychia—a bacterial or fungal infection around the nail fold caused by repeated trauma such as nail picking or manicures gone wrong.
Felon infections occur when bacteria infect the fingertip’s pulp space inside the pad of your finger. This condition causes intense swelling and needs urgent care.
In some cases, infections develop following puncture wounds from thorns or other sharp objects that carry dirt and microbes deep under skin layers where they flourish.
Understanding these causes helps you avoid risky behaviors and seek treatment promptly if symptoms appear.
Risk Factors That Increase Infection Chances
Certain factors make finger infections more likely or severe:
- Diabetes: High blood sugar impairs immune response and wound healing.
- Immune suppression: Conditions like HIV or medications such as steroids weaken defenses.
- Poor hygiene: Not cleaning wounds properly allows bacteria to multiply.
- Repeated trauma: Constant injury to nails or fingertips creates entry points for germs.
- Occupational hazards: Jobs involving manual labor expose fingers to cuts and contaminants.
Taking extra care under these conditions can prevent nasty infections from taking hold.

The Importance of Timely Medical Intervention for Finger Infections
Ignoring early signs of infection can lead to serious complications such as abscess formation, spread of bacteria into deeper tissues (cellulitis), bone infection (osteomyelitis), or even systemic sepsis—a life-threatening condition.
Prompt medical evaluation allows doctors to determine severity through physical exam and sometimes lab tests or imaging studies like X-rays if deeper involvement is suspected.
Treatment often includes antibiotics tailored to common skin bacteria. In some cases, incision and drainage of pus collections are necessary for relief.
Early intervention preserves finger function and prevents permanent damage such as scarring or loss of mobility.
Treatment Options Explained Clearly
Antibiotics are usually prescribed either orally for mild infections or intravenously in hospital settings for severe cases. Common drugs include cephalexin, dicloxacillin, clindamycin, or amoxicillin-clavulanate based on bacterial coverage needs.
For abscesses—localized pockets of pus—surgical drainage under local anesthesia removes infected material and speeds healing.
Pain relief with NSAIDs like ibuprofen helps reduce inflammation and discomfort during recovery.
Keeping the finger elevated minimizes swelling while clean dressings protect wounds from further contamination.
If fungal infection is suspected (common in chronic paronychia), antifungal creams may be added alongside antibacterial treatments.
Preventive Measures Against Finger Infections That Work Well
Prevention beats cure every time—especially with delicate fingers involved in daily tasks prone to injury:
- Clean wounds immediately: Wash any cuts thoroughly with soap and water within minutes of injury.
- Avoid nail biting: This habit introduces germs directly into vulnerable skin near nails.
- Keeps hands dry: Moist environments promote bacterial growth; dry your hands well after washing.
- Avoid sharing personal items: Tools like nail clippers can transfer bacteria if shared without sterilization.
- If you have diabetes: Monitor blood sugar carefully since uncontrolled levels delay healing dramatically.
- Wear gloves during manual work: Protect fingers from cuts and exposure to dirt/contaminants during gardening or construction jobs.
- Treat hangnails carefully: Don’t rip them off forcefully; trim gently with sanitized tools instead.
- If suspicious symptoms develop: Seek medical advice early rather than waiting for worsening signs.

The Science Behind How Infections Develop in Fingers
Bacteria entering through broken skin multiply rapidly in warm moist environments beneath surface layers. The body responds by sending white blood cells which accumulate causing swelling (edema) and redness (erythema). Chemical signals released trigger nerve endings leading to pain sensations.
If bacteria breach deeper tissues like tendons or bone membranes without effective immune clearance or antibiotic intervention, more severe conditions such as tenosynovitis (tendon sheath infection) or osteomyelitis develop.
The presence of pus indicates ongoing battle between immune cells trying to contain microbes while damaged tissue accumulates waste products.
Understanding this biological process highlights why early recognition and treatment are critical before irreversible damage occurs.
Bacterial Species Commonly Responsible For Finger Infections
| Bacteria Name | Description | Treatment Considerations |
|---|---|---|
| Staphylococcus aureus | A gram-positive cocci commonly found on skin flora but pathogenic when entering wounds; MRSA strains pose treatment challenges | Nafcillin/oxacillin preferred unless MRSA suspected then use clindamycin/doxycycline/vancomycin |
| Streptococcus pyogenes | Group A streptococcus causing rapid spreading cellulitis with intense inflammation | Penicillin remains drug of choice unless allergy present |
| Pseudomonas aeruginosa | Gram-negative rod associated with puncture wounds through shoes/wet environments | Requires antipseudomonal agents like ciprofloxacin |
| Anaerobic bacteria (e.g., Bacteroides) | Found in deep puncture wounds contaminated with soil/debris causing foul-smelling discharge | Metronidazole combined with other antibiotics needed |
